Revisiting the prevalence and diversity of localized thinning of the left ventricular apex.
Kyoko YamamotoShunpei MoriKoji FukuzawaKoji MiyamotoTakayoshi TobaYu IzawaHidekazu TanakaAtsushi K KonoKen-Ichi HirataPublished in: Journal of cardiovascular electrophysiology (2020)
Localized thinning of the left ventricular apex is unexceptional, regardless of aortic stenosis with concentric left ventricular hypertrophy, thus highlighting the need for a reappreciation of this feature to avoid inadvertent catastrophic complications.
